You'll need to exchange your non-EU or EEA driving license to obtain an German driving license if you want to drive in Germany. This can be done at the Fuhrerscheinstelle in your city. There are additional requirements, such as the first aid course as well as an eye exam.
This process is much simpler for those who are from a nation that has reciprocity with Germany. You don't have to pass either the practical or theory test.

In some cases you can obtain your driver's license without taking an exam. However, this depends on the country in which you have residence and the length of time you've been living there. If you're an EU member, you can use your driver's license for a period of up to six months, beginning at the time of registering your address in Germany.
If you're not an EU member, you can still change your driving licence to one that is a German one in the event that it's from one of the countries that is on Germany's "Annex 11" list. The cost of the transfer can vary from one country to the next. The fee is typically around 40 EUR. However, it's best to contact the local driving office in order to be sure.

To obtain a German driver's license, a person must first pass the vision and first aid test. The theory course is followed by a practical test to determine the driving abilities of the applicant. After completing these steps, they will be issued a driver's license.
The German driving license is valid for 15 years from the date of the issue.
